Moving Beyond Scope 1 & Two: Mastering Scope 3 Carbon Footprint Documentation
While managing Scope 1 and Scope 2 footprints represents a crucial initial move for many organizations , genuinely quantifying climate responsibility requires attention on Scope Three releases. These downstream emissions , originating from your vendor network and consumer use, often comprise the biggest share of a company's carbon footprint . Successful Scope Three communication involves building robust metrics tracking processes , engaging with providers, and leveraging industry methodologies .
- Pinpoint relevant Scope 3 sources.
- Create mechanisms for data acquisition .
- Partner with vendors to secure information .
- Substantiate disclosed information by audits .
